Biochem/physiol Actions
In animals, lactic acid is a metabolic compound produced by proliferating cells and during anaerobic conditions such as strenuous exercise. Lactic acid can be oxidized back to pyruvate or converted to glucose via gluconeogenesis. Lactic acid is preferentially metabolized by neurons in several mammal species and during early brain development.
Other Notes
A concentrated solution of lactic acid is typically a mixture of lactic acid lactate and lactic acid. The concentration of this solution is approximately 90% (w/w).
